Scheme for Direct Measurement of the Wigner Function via Resonant Interaction
 
             
            
                    
                                        
            		- 
Abstract
    We propose a scheme for direct measurement of the Wigner function for a cavity mode. In the scheme the cavity field resonantly interacts with an atomic ensemble. Under certain conditions, the state of the cavity mode is transferred to the atomic system. After a displacement the measurement of the parity of the atomic excitation number directly yields the Wigner function of the initial state of the cavity mode.
